Kubernetes is a portable, extensible, open source platform for managing containerized workloads and services, that facilitates both declarative configuration and automation. To get started with kubernetes, check out these interactive tutorials or run local kubernetes clusters using minikube Kubernetes is an open source container orchestration engine for automating deployment, scaling, and management of containerized applications

The open source project is hosted by the cloud native computing foundation.

A kubernetes cluster consists of a control plane plus a set of worker machines, called nodes, that run containerized applications Every cluster needs at least one worker node in order to run pods.
